Compartilhar via


Método de ICorProfilerCallback::JITCompilationFinished

Notifica o profiler para que o compilador just-in-time (JIT) concluiu a compilação de uma função.

HRESULT JITCompilationFinished(
    [in] FunctionID functionId,
    [in] HRESULT    hrStatus,
    [in] BOOL       fIsSafeToBlock);

Parâmetros

  • functionId
    [in] A identificação da função que foi compilada.

  • hrStatus
    [in] Um valor indicando se a compilação foi bem-sucedida.

  • fIsSafeToBlock
    [in] Um valor que indica o criador de perfil, se o bloqueio afetará a operação do runtime. O valor é true se o bloqueio pode causar o tempo de execução aguardar o thread de chamada retornar de retorno de chamada; Caso contrário, false.

    Embora um valor de true não danificará o tempo de execução, ele pode distorcer os resultados de criação de perfil.

Requisitos

Plataformas: Consulte Requisitos de sistema do .NET Framework.

Cabeçalho: Corprof. idl, CorProf.h

Biblioteca: CorGuids.lib

.NET Framework versões: 4, 3.5 SP1, 3.5, 3.0 SP1, 3.0, 2.0 SP1, 2.0

Consulte também

Referência

Interface de ICorProfilerCallback

Método de ICorProfilerCallback::JITCompilationStarted